public class ProgressMonitorAdapter extends java.lang.Object implements IProgressMonitorIF
| Constructor and Description |
|---|
ProgressMonitorAdapter(java.awt.Component parent,
java.lang.String statusMessage,
java.lang.String note,
int minimum,
int maximum,
int currentValue) |
| Modifier and Type | Method and Description |
|---|---|
void |
cancel()
Sends cancel message to monitored task.
|
void |
close()
Closes associated GUI component
|
int |
getCurrentStep() |
int |
getInitialStep() |
int |
getLastStep() |
boolean |
isCanceled()
Returns if has received cancel message
|
boolean |
isIndeterminated() |
void |
open()
Sets associated gui component visible
|
void |
setBarString(java.lang.String barString)
Sets complementary text to progress bar.
|
void |
setBarStringDrawed(boolean stringDrawed)
Sets if the progress bar associated to monitor
must draw a complementary text to progress bar
|
void |
setCurrentStep(int step)
sets current step number of the task
monitored
|
void |
setIndeterminated(boolean indeterminated)
Sets if the monitored task is defined (known
number of steps) or undefined (unknown)
|
void |
setInitialStep(int step)
sets initial step number of the task
monitored
|
void |
setLastStep(int step)
sets final step number of the task
monitored
|
void |
setMainTitleLabel(java.lang.String text)
Set main text of GUI component
|
void |
setNote(java.lang.String note) |
void |
taskInBackground() |
public ProgressMonitorAdapter(java.awt.Component parent,
java.lang.String statusMessage,
java.lang.String note,
int minimum,
int maximum,
int currentValue)
public void setInitialStep(int step)
IProgressMonitorIFsetInitialStep in interface IProgressMonitorIFpublic void setLastStep(int step)
IProgressMonitorIFsetLastStep in interface IProgressMonitorIFpublic void setCurrentStep(int step)
IProgressMonitorIFsetCurrentStep in interface IProgressMonitorIFpublic int getInitialStep()
getInitialStep in interface IProgressMonitorIFpublic int getLastStep()
getLastStep in interface IProgressMonitorIFpublic int getCurrentStep()
getCurrentStep in interface IProgressMonitorIFpublic void setIndeterminated(boolean indeterminated)
IProgressMonitorIFsetIndeterminated in interface IProgressMonitorIFpublic boolean isIndeterminated()
isIndeterminated in interface IProgressMonitorIFpublic void setBarStringDrawed(boolean stringDrawed)
IProgressMonitorIFsetBarStringDrawed in interface IProgressMonitorIFpublic void setBarString(java.lang.String barString)
IProgressMonitorIFsetBarString in interface IProgressMonitorIFpublic void setMainTitleLabel(java.lang.String text)
IProgressMonitorIFsetMainTitleLabel in interface IProgressMonitorIFpublic void setNote(java.lang.String note)
setNote in interface IProgressMonitorIFpublic void cancel()
IProgressMonitorIFcancel in interface IProgressMonitorIFpublic boolean isCanceled()
IProgressMonitorIFisCanceled in interface IProgressMonitorIFpublic void taskInBackground()
public void close()
IProgressMonitorIFclose in interface IProgressMonitorIFpublic void open()
IProgressMonitorIFopen in interface IProgressMonitorIF